What Makes the Clio V6 Phase 2 So Special?
The Renault Clio V6 Phase 2 is special for a multitude of reasons, starting with its absolutely bonkers engineering. Unlike the standard Clio, the V6 version has its engine mounted behind the driver and passenger seats. Yes, you read that right – mid-engined! This configuration gives it incredible balance and handling characteristics, making it feel more like a sports car than a hatchback. The engine itself is a 3.0-liter V6, pumping out around 255 horsepower. That might not sound like a lot by today's standards, but remember, this is a small, lightweight car. The combination of power and agility is what makes it so thrilling to drive.

A Brief History: From Phase 1 to Phase 2
The Renault Clio V6 story actually starts with the Phase 1 model. While the Phase 1 was undoubtedly exciting, it had a few quirks. The handling could be a bit unpredictable, and the interior wasn't exactly luxurious. Renault listened to the feedback and addressed these issues with the Phase 2. The Phase 2 received several key improvements, including revised suspension geometry, a longer wheelbase, and a more refined interior. These changes made the car more stable and easier to drive, without sacrificing any of its raw excitement. The engine was also tweaked to produce more power and torque. Visually, the Phase 2 is distinguished by its slightly different front and rear bumpers, as well as its unique alloy wheel designs. While both phases are desirable, the Phase 2 is generally considered to be the more sorted and refined of the two. Owning a Clio V6 Phase 2: Things to Consider
Now, before you rush out and buy a Renault Clio V6 Phase 2, there are a few things you should know. First and foremost, these cars are rare and expensive. Finding one for sale can be a challenge, and you'll likely have to pay a premium for it. Maintenance can also be costly, as some parts are unique to the V6 model and can be difficult to source. It's essential to find a specialist mechanic who is familiar with these cars. Regular servicing is crucial to keep the engine running smoothly and prevent any major issues. The interior, while improved over the Phase 1, is still relatively basic. Don't expect the same level of luxury as a modern sports car. The Clio V6 is all about the driving experience, not creature comforts. Fuel economy is also not its strong suit. The V6 engine can be thirsty, especially if you're driving it hard.
